My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Howlo there,

I'm Nelson. If you know anything about my breed, you know that my smeller is always set on overtime!

I was found running in the highway by a kind disabled woman. She asked her neighbors about me and found my owner. Great right?? Wrong...2 days later there I was again in highway dodging vehicles. We aren't too well known for our common sense. Our smellers just seem to get the best of us! Anyway, the same kind lady repeated the process of returning me a couple of times. On the last return home, my owner said she didn't want me anymore....what?? Why Mom???

The kind disabled lady was now in a pinch. She just simply could not handle a large, friendly, nosy boy like me. She also could not afford to care for me, nor did she have room for me to stay either. I need at least a six foot fence to keep me in.

I'm not a bad dog at all. I just need a family who is used to having a hound dog around. You see, we a really are a handful to keep focused once our noses get the best of us. And, we like to share our howling, I mean singing love ballads to you.

I'm definitely a character too. I mean, you know I like to have fun. I like to run and play and chase the occasional raccoon. That is my specialty you know. I'm very trainable. I know there are many of my ancestors out there who have won many a coon huntin' trophy or two.

Kids?? You have kids?? I would be the BEST thing for them! I can keep them out of trouble and occupied with training me, and in turn they are keeping me occupied as well! It's a win-win people...come on!

I'm sweet and handsome and kinda cuddly, but not for too long. A guys gotta keep his image you know if he's gonna be a trophy winner.

So what do you say? It's time to come see me and take me home. Covid has kept your family inside too long. Let's go!! HOWWWWLLLLLL!!!!
